## FAQ: Tax-Rate Lookup Cache

**Q: My plugin gets stale tax rates from the Fernvale lookup cache. What should I do?**

A: The cache refreshes hourly from the Ratherly rate feed. If your plugin needs fresher data, call the invalidate endpoint for the affected jurisdiction. In rare cases the cache's signed snapshot becomes unreadable after a failed refresh and must be recovered through the plugin console. When the console asks for it, supply the recovery passphrase shown below.

strongbox words: druath-quenael

Ticket: Ops vault locked during planner regression triage. While investigating why Corvane DB 7.1 started full-scanning the ledger partitions, the on-call rotated credentials and the diagnostics vault auto-locked after three failed attempts. The regression traces and the candidate fix notes are stored inside, so the sync discussion is blocked until access is restored. Per procedure, the vault accepts a manual unseal using the recovery phrase written below.

unlock words, bawef-kahap: sorax-sorir-quenys-aldok

### Reviewing oversized diffs in Spanview

If a diff exceeds 50k lines, Spanview switches to chunked mode automatically — don't panic when syntax highlighting disappears, that's intentional. Use the minimap to jump between hunks, and toggle whitespace-ignore before flagging formatting churn. Generated files should be collapsed by default; if they aren't, the repo's ignore config is stale. Escalation steps and known quirks are listed on the internal page.

runbook for tagug-hafog: https://jira.lumiclabs.internal/projects/pages/pages/9773c0d8

Context for sync: nightly exports to the Harrow warehouse failed three times this week. Cause is upstream timeouts, not data corruption.

Procedure: mark the failed batch as `pending` in the export ledger, then re-run `lanternfall export --resume`. Max two retries per batch; after that, escalate to the pipeline owner.

Do not delete partial files — the resumer needs them. Check ledger state before and after each retry. The ledger lives in the ops database, reachable via the connection string below.

warehouse DSN: mssql://gorael_svc:CSAOPkf@db-5d7b.qorveldata.example:5432/novix